summaryrefslogtreecommitdiff
path: root/perlio.c
diff options
context:
space:
mode:
authorRafael Garcia-Suarez <rgarciasuarez@gmail.com>2005-01-31 08:19:10 +0000
committerRafael Garcia-Suarez <rgarciasuarez@gmail.com>2005-01-31 08:19:10 +0000
commit6ca5a72b6dc61d8ee66baa383d765ea96f29663b (patch)
tree8462aea8798a8a10267c4a457e9a3ee37b83b196 /perlio.c
parentad4673e589e7f7480399659499acd36d1af9a0f3 (diff)
downloadperl-6ca5a72b6dc61d8ee66baa383d765ea96f29663b.tar.gz
Don't write to $PERLIO_DEBUG when setuid ([perl #33990])
p4raw-id: //depot/perl@23903
Diffstat (limited to 'perlio.c')
-rw-r--r--perlio.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/perlio.c b/perlio.c
index 19c05cb9e4..19b842e45a 100644
--- a/perlio.c
+++ b/perlio.c
@@ -450,6 +450,7 @@ void PerlIO_debug(const char *fmt, ...)
void
PerlIO_debug(const char *fmt, ...)
{
+#ifdef IAMSUID
static int dbg = 0;
va_list ap;
dSYS;
@@ -492,6 +493,7 @@ PerlIO_debug(const char *fmt, ...)
#endif
}
va_end(ap);
+#endif /* IAMSUID */
}
/*--------------------------------------------------------------------------------------*/